A Production Test Technician is sought to join an innovative engineering team in Essex, contributing to the testing, validation, and verification of high-quality electronic products.
The Production Test Technician, Essex, will play a key role within Pickering’s production test team, ensuring the reliability and performance of electronic systems through precise testing, continuous process improvement, and fault analysis. Responsibilities include:
• Working to implemented electronic test plans and procedures.
• Performing tests on systems, including both hardware and software components.
• Ensuring the reliability and accuracy of test results through continuous improvement initiatives.
• Developing a thorough understanding of Pickering’s products and systems.
• Producing detailed reports of faults found to support ongoing product enhancement.
• Assisting in the development of ATE test programs for new products.
• Fault finding down to component level and carrying out clean, accurate repairs.
• Adapting to new test methods and associated test fixtures/cables.
The Production Test Technician, Essex, will have the following key skills:
• A higher-level qualification in Electrical or Electronic Engineering, such as HNC or BTEC Level 3.
• Some experience in electronic test, ideally within a manufacturing or R&D environment.
• Strong knowledge of electronic test methodologies, tools, and equipment.
• Ability to fault-find and test down to component level.
• Awareness of industry standards such as ISO 9001 and IPC.
• Excellent problem-solving skills, attention to detail, and effective communication.
